This book is a heartfelt memoir by Sharike Brown detailing her journey through grief after the tragic loss of her son, Trayvon Shamur White, to gun violence. It includes personal reflections, family members' expressions of pain, and messages of faith and forgiveness.
Introduction to loss: Sharike Brown introduces her family and shares the suddenness of her son Trayvon's death, describing the shock and disbelief she experienced upon receiving the news.
The depth of grief: The author conveys the intense pain of losing a child, emphasizing the unique and enduring nature of this loss and her struggle to find strength through prayer and faith.
Gratitude amidst sorrow: Despite the tragedy, Sharike expresses gratitude for the seventeen years she had with Trayvon and encourages forgiveness and cherishing moments with loved ones.
Cherished memories: The memoir recalls Trayvon's vibrant personality, his love for football, and how he brought joy to those around him, highlighting the importance of faith in his life.
Family's pain: The document shares poignant reflections from Trayvon's siblings, cousin, and close friends, illustrating the widespread impact of his loss and their ongoing grief.
Forgiveness and faith: Sharike details her journey to forgive the person responsible for Trayvon's death, attributing her strength to God and emphasizing the power of forgiveness and divine support.
Legacy through organ donation: The memoir highlights how Trayvon's organs saved multiple lives, giving his memory a lasting impact beyond his death.
About the author: Sharike Brown shares her background, her role as a minister, and her motivation for writing this book to support others coping with similar loss.
